Paver Walkway Installation in Fairfield County, CT

Paver walkway installation involves creating durable, attractive pathways using interlocking pavers made from materials such as concrete, brick, or natural stone. These walkways are commonly used to enhance the curb appeal of residential properties, provide safe and stable routes to entrances, and define outdoor spaces. Projects can range from simple paths connecting the driveway to the front door to intricate designs that complement landscaping features. Homeowners typically want to understand the different paver options available, the process involved in installation, and how the finished walkway will impact the overall look and functionality of their property.

Before requesting paver walkway installation, property owners often consider factors such as the desired size and design of the pathway, the types of materials that best suit their aesthetic preferences, and the level of maintenance involved. It’s also helpful to understand the site conditions, including soil stability and drainage, to ensure a long-lasting result. Clarifying these details can assist in planning a project that aligns with the property’s style and practical needs, leading to a successful and visually appealing outcome.

FAQ

Paver Walkway Installation Questions

What types of materials are used for paver walkways?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.

How long does a typical paver walkway installation take? Installation times vary based on the size and complexity of the project, but generally range from a few days to a week.

Are paver walkways suitable for all yard types? Paver walkways can be customized to fit various yard sizes and slopes, making them a versatile choice for many properties.

What maintenance is required for paver walkways? Regular cleaning and occasional re-sanding help maintain the appearance and stability of paver walkways over time.
